Size
Bunk beds come in a variety of sizes to meet different needs for sleep and layouts for bedrooms. Consider the size of the bunk bed and the space in your home. Children under six years of age should not be sleeping in the top bunk. The weight limit of the top bunk bed should be checked to make sure the mattress is within its weight limit. Top bunk mattresses are generally not thicker than 6 inches to avoid the danger of the child falling off a bunk bed.
A twin over full bunk allows two kids to share a bedroom, and still have enough floor space to store books, toys and other essentials for a bedroom. For bedrooms with high ceilings, an over-full twin bed over queen or the king-sized loft bed is a great option to consider. These beds let you create additional storage space by putting in shelves or drawers.

Safety
Although bunk beds have long been a favorite choice for bedrooms for children, they can pose safety risks in the absence of certain precautions. Make sure your bunk bed complies with all British safety standards, which include strong guardrails and a ladder that isn't too high or slack. It's also essential that your children understand how to safely use their bunk beds, especially when you plan to let them play on the upper levels. Make sure your children aren't allowed to jump or play rough around the bed, and to not sit on furniture or chairs to reach the top level.
When it comes time to set up your child's bunk bed, it is best to place them in the corner of a room that has walls on both sides. This will reduce the chance of them falling off their bunk or onto the side. It's also a good idea to lay down some carpet on the floor Buy bunk bed online underneath your kids' bunk beds to assist in softening any falls that they may experience and reduce the chance of them being injured.
Additionally, it's an excellent idea to keep the bunk bed free from things that could pose a danger, such as curtains (particularly their cords) windows, ceiling fans and lights. It is also important to teach your children how to climb the ladder properly and never climb on top of it without using the security rails.
It is essential to go through the assembly instructions that come with the bunk bed you choose, as they will often offer further guidance on how to use it safely. Also, avoid placing the beds in a room where your children will be playing because this could cause distractions and increase the chance of accidents. Assemble the bunk bed in a garage or any other large space, and be sure you have the tools needed before starting. This will also make it much easier to identify any potential issues such as a broken screw, before they become an immediate danger to your safety.
